A lovely example of the first UK printing of Summer Moonshine in the correct first issue dust-jacket. Former big-game hunter Sir Buckstone Abbott, finding himself hard up, takes in paying guests at his country pile, Walsingford Hall, aspiring to sell the place to a wealthy Princess - schemes, plots and romantic entanglements ensue with appropriately Wodehousian aplomb.

Description

First UK Edition, first impression; 8vo; publisher's red cloth, titles to upper board and spine in black, top edge stained red, pictorial dust-jacket, lightly frayed with trivial loss at corners but overall a superb copy.

Bibliography

McIlvane A59b.
